Understanding Your Public IP Address


Every time you connect to the internet, your Internet Service Provider assigns you a public IP address. This address acts as the external identity of your network. It’s how websites, servers, and cloud platforms recognize incoming traffic from your location.

Many users do not check their public IP regularly. However, knowing your IP is important when:

  • Configuring server firewall rules
  • Allowing SSH or remote desktop access
  • Troubleshooting connectivity issues
  • Testing VPN configurations
  • Monitoring suspicious login attempts

Why IP Transparency Improves Security

From a security perspective, visibility is control. If you don’t know your current IP address, you cannot properly configure access restrictions.

Here are practical examples:

1. SSH Access Restrictions


When connecting to a VPS server, it’s recommended to limit SSH access to specific IP addresses. Before applying these restrictions, you must confirm your active IP.

2. Firewall Configuration


If you manage a cloud firewall or server-level firewall, allowing traffic only from trusted IP addresses reduces brute-force attacks.

3. Remote Work Environments


For distributed teams, each member’s IP may need verification before granting system access.

4. VPN Verification


If you use a VPN for privacy, checking your IP ensures your traffic is routing correctly.

Moving Beyond Shared Hosting


As projects grow, shared hosting environments often become limiting. Performance inconsistencies, limited resource control, and shared security risks create bottlenecks.

This is where VPS hosting becomes relevant.

A Virtual Private Server offers isolated resources within a physical machine. Unlike shared hosting, your environment is separated from other users. You receive dedicated allocations for CPU, RAM, and storage.

However, the virtualization technology behind the VPS matters.

What Makes KVM Virtualization Different?


Kernel-based Virtual Machine (KVM) is a virtualization technology integrated into the Linux kernel. It allows each virtual server to function independently with dedicated resources.

The Relationship Between IP Management and VPS Hosting

IP awareness and VPS hosting are connected in daily operations.

Here’s how they work together:

Secure Server Access


Before connecting to your VPS, verify your IP using an IP address lookup tool. Add that IP to your firewall whitelist. This prevents unauthorized login attempts.

Log Analysis


If you detect unusual login attempts in your VPS logs, comparing those IP addresses against lookup results helps identify potential risks.

DNS Configuration


When deploying a VPS, you may need to point domain records to your server’s IP address. Verifying correct IP information avoids propagation issues.

Multi-Location Deployment


If you manage servers in different regions, tracking IP data helps confirm routing behavior and latency differences.

Practical Checklist for Safer Operations


If you want a structured approach, follow this workflow:

  1. Check your public IP before accessing servers.
  2. Restrict SSH or admin panel access to trusted IP addresses only.
  3. Use strong authentication methods such as SSH keys instead of passwords.
  4. Keep your VPS operating system updated.
  5. Monitor login logs weekly.
  6. Upgrade VPS resources if usage consistently approaches limits.
These steps are simple but effective.

Avoiding Common Hosting Mistakes


Some users upgrade to VPS hosting but continue operating with shared hosting habits. Avoid these mistakes:

  • Leaving SSH open to all IP addresses
  • Ignoring software updates
  • Not backing up server data
  • Overloading a low-resource plan
  • Failing to monitor system logs
Hosting gives you control, but responsibility comes with that control.
